[發明專利]用于數據庫的報表文件的加工方法有效
| 申請號: | 201410398489.2 | 申請日: | 2014-08-13 |
| 公開(公告)號: | CN104123394B | 公開(公告)日: | 2018-05-15 |
| 發明(設計)人: | 姚元偉;郭彥偉;閆宏宇;曾濤 | 申請(專利權)人: | 中國銀行股份有限公司 |
| 主分類號: | G06F17/30 | 分類號: | G06F17/30 |
| 代理公司: | 北京金信知識產權代理有限公司 11225 | 代理人: | 黃威;喻嶸 |
| 地址: | 100818 *** | 國省代碼: | 北京;11 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 用于 數據庫 報表 文件 加工 方法 | ||
1.一種用于數據庫的報表文件的加工方法,其特征在于,包括以下步驟:
步驟S1,配置表頭配置表、表體表;
步驟S3,解析所述表頭配置表的參數生成報表表頭,解析所述表體表的參數生成報表表體;
步驟S5,將所述報表表頭和所述報表表體拼接成報表文件,
在步驟S1前,還包括:
步驟S01,所述數據庫內的UDM通過PL/SQL生成的所述表頭參數表,其包括機構、幣種、數據的單位和/或報表日;則
步驟S1中配置表頭配置表的方法為根據所述表頭參數表配置所述表頭配置表。
2.根據權利要求1所述的加工方法,其特征在于,所述表體表包括表體項目和表體內容,其中:
在步驟S1中,配置所述表體表的過程分別包括:
步驟S11,根據預先配置的報表文件的表名和預先生成的表頭參數表通過SQL生成用于篩選所述表體內容的表體內容配置表;
步驟S12,配置所述表體表包括配置所述表體項目;則
在步驟S3中,解析所述表體表的參數生成報表表體的過程進一步包括:
步驟S31,根據所述表體內容配置表通過SQL從所述數據庫內篩選所述表體內容;
步驟S32,將篩選出的所述表體內容與所述表體項目進行映射,然后生成所述報表表體。
3.根據權利要求2所述的加工方法,其特征在于,步驟S31進一步包括:
以游標技術從所述數據庫內篩選所述表體內容。
4.根據權利要求1所述的加工方法,其特征在于,步驟S01中所述數據庫內的UDM還通過PL/SQL生成CRDS;則
步驟S5進一步包括:
將所述報表表頭和所述報表表體根據所述UDM和所述CRDS拼接成報表文件。
5.根據權利要求1所述的加工方法,其特征在于,在步驟S1后,還包括:
步驟S2,核查所配置的所述表頭配置表和所述表體表。
6.根據權利要求1所述的加工方法,其特征在于,在步驟S5后,還包括:
步驟S6,通過ondemand服務器展現所述報表文件。
7.根據權利要求1所述的加工方法,其特征在于,所述報表文件的類型為以下至少之一:
列示型報表、標準二維表、含下級機構的列示型報表、含固定子項的列示型報表、含有多個子表的報表、通知書型報表。
8.根據權利要求1所述的加工方法,其特征在于,所述加工方法基于AIX+Oracle+OnDemand系統環境實現。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于中國銀行股份有限公司,未經中國銀行股份有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201410398489.2/1.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:一種單鍋筒橫置式往復爐排噴淋脫硝角管鍋爐
- 下一篇:一種終端





